Vertebral Pain Conditions
Spinal discomfort forms one of the most frequent reasons patients consult Pain Management Doctors in Denver, CO. The specialists at Denver Pain Management Clinic expertly treat conditions such as:
Bulging discs that cause pain by irritating nearby nerves, leading to radiating discomfort.
Spinal stenosis that develops when the spinal canal tightens, squeezing the spinal cord or nerves and producing pain that often increases with walking.
Vertebral joint pain that involves the small joints in the spine, causing restricted movement that can feel like other back conditions.
Sciatica that includes discomfort that extends along the sciatic nerve from the lower back through the legs, often caused by a bone spur.

Nerve-Related Pain Conditions
Neurological discomfort appears unique challenges that the Pain Management Doctors in Denver, CO at Denver Pain Management Clinic are well-equipped to treat:
Metabolic nerve pain that arises as a complication of diabetes, creating numbness typically in the feet.
Complex regional pain syndrome (CRPS) that features ongoing pain that typically affects an arm or leg and occurs after an trauma.
Post-herpetic neuralgia that persists after a herpes zoster outbreak has healed, producing debilitating pain in the previously infected areas.
Nerve damage that stems from damage to the peripheral nervous system, creating tingling typically beginning in the feet.
